GHMC holds special drive to tackle mosquito breeding
whatsapp facebook twitter telegram

Hyderabad: The innovative ‘Every Sunday 10 minutes at 10 am’ programme was held in parts of the city by Greater Hyderabad Municipal Corporation (GHMC).

Under the programme, stagnant water inside the houses and surroundings were emptied as they could turn into mosquito breeding spots. Among many places in the city, the programme was also held at Dr Bhoomanna Galli in Barkatpura, Suraram in Gajularamaram circle, Macha Bolarum in Alwal circle and Moosapet by GHMC entomology wing.


The GHMC staffers explained to people the need to empty stagnant water in order to curb malaria and dengue.
